New version of Elektrobit analysis tool for software development available as open source

October 1, 2018

Free download of EB solys source code to encourage quicker time to market in automotive and beyond

ERLANGEN, October 1, 2018 – Elektrobit (EB)—a leading developer of cutting-edge, embedded, and connected technology products and solutions for the automotive industry—has made the new version of its established analysis tool, EB solys, available as a free, open source download. Despite its automotive roots, EB solys’s open architecture allows it to be used beyond the industry. Developers are invited to adapt the tool to other markets or development environments, such as telecommunications, healthcare, or aerospace. The EB solys Version 2.0 also includes new features like native support for DLT (Diagnostic Log and Trace) logs, which enables users to monitor live logs coming from a DLT daemon over a TCP connection. Users also have the ability to import event logs in a flexible JSON format.

 

The EB solys Version 2.0 source code can be downloaded on Github under the Eclipse Public License 2.0 license.
